description Product Description

(1H-Pyrazol-4-yl)methanol is widely used as a key intermediate in the synthesis of various pharmaceuticals. Its structure allows it to act as a building block for the development of drugs targeting inflammation, cancer, and infectious diseases. In medicinal chemistry, it is often incorporated into compounds designed to inhibit specific enzymes or receptors, enhancing therapeutic efficacy. Additionally, it finds applications in the preparation of agrochemicals, where it contributes to the creation of pesticides and herbicides with improved activity and selectivity. The compound's versatility also extends to material science, where it is utilized in the development of advanced polymers and coatings with specialized properties.
